The Norwegian Cyber Defence (Norwegian language: Cyberforsvaret) is a branch of the Norwegian Armed Forces responsible for counter-cyberwarfare in Norway. The force employees 1,500 people located at more than 60 locations. The main base is at Jørstadmoen in Lillehammer, with a secondary base at Kolsås outside Oslo. The Cyber Defence was established as its own branch on 18 September 2012.[1]
